The important components of blood are Plasma and blood cells. The plasma constitutes 54 - 55 % of total volume of blood and the blood cells (RBCs, WBCs, platelets) constitute 45% of the total volume of the blood. The count of blood cells may vary from person to person. Among these blood cells RBCs are most abundant and platelets constitute a tiny percentage of blood volume (0.17%). Thus actual range may vary i.e RBCs 43-44 %, WBcs 0.7-1 % and platelets 0.10- 0.3 %.

Also platelets are the fragments of the bone marrow cells and their life span is 9- 10 days, so their percentage keeps on changing.
